Cons

  • The $99 buys the consultation only. QuickMD states plainly that the cost of medication depends on your pharmacy and your prescription drug coverage, so your total monthly cost is unknown until you fill the script
  • QuickMD does not accept health insurance for the visit itself
  • Weight-loss consultations are not available in Louisiana
  • 42 states is short of nationwide, and the missing eight are not listed on the pricing page
  • No medication is dispensed or shipped, so there is no cold-chain handling, no bundled pricing and no delivery guarantee
  • No dedicated coaching, dietitian or app-based programme wrapped around the prescription

Cons

  • GLP-1 pricing is not published anywhere. You have to complete the quiz to see it, so the figures above are for Fella's adjacent treatments rather than for the weight-loss medication itself
  • The site claims a '4.9 average rating' where the verifiable Trustpilot figure is 4.5
  • Rapamycin is offered for 'longevity' with claims including 'potential lifespan extension' and 'potential neuroprotective effects'. Rapamycin is an immunosuppressant approved for organ-transplant rejection; longevity use is off-label and not supported by human outcome trials
  • NAD+ is sold with claims of 'improved cognitive function' and 'support for DNA repair', neither of which has been demonstrated in healthy adults
  • Compounded GLP-1 medications are not FDA-approved, and the trial data for the branded drugs does not transfer to them
  • GLP-1 medications are not suitable for anyone with a personal or family history of medullary thyroid carcinoma or MEN 2, or during pregnancy
